In the novel "Ethan Frome" by Edith Wharton, the quote "And for a long while they stood side by side without speaking, each seeing the other in every line of the landscape" holds significant meaning in the development of the relationship between the characters Ethan Frome and Mattie Silver. This moment captures a pivotal point in their relationship, where they are able to truly see and understand each other on a deeper level.

Throughout the novel, Ethan Frome is portrayed as a man trapped in a loveless marriage with his sickly wife Zeena. He is burdened by the responsibilities of caring for her and running the farm, which leaves him feeling isolated and unhappy. Mattie Silver, on the other hand, is a young and vibrant woman who comes to live with the Fromes as a hired help. Despite their differences in age and social status, Ethan and Mattie form a deep connection and develop feelings for each other.

The quote highlights a moment of intimacy between Ethan and Mattie, where they are able to communicate without words and truly understand each other's thoughts and emotions. Standing side by side in silence, they are able to see themselves reflected in the landscape around them, symbolizing their shared experiences and emotions. This moment of connection is significant as it represents a rare moment of peace and understanding in their tumultuous lives.

As the story unfolds, Ethan and Mattie's relationship becomes increasingly complicated as they struggle to navigate their feelings for each other while also dealing with the consequences of their actions. The quote foreshadows the challenges that lie ahead for the two characters, as they are forced to confront the harsh realities of their situation.

Overall, the quote "And for a long while they stood side by side without speaking, each seeing the other in every line of the landscape" captures a moment of intimacy and understanding between Ethan Frome and Mattie Silver, highlighting the complexities of their relationship and the challenges they face in their pursuit of happiness.
